At the heart of San Antonio’s latest social heritage area is a unifying and global sign of satisfaction and hope.
The dynamic rainbow crosswalk, repainted over 5 years back at North Key Opportunity and East Evergreen Road to acknowledge the location’s relevance to the LGBTQ+ area in San Antonio, rests at the facility of what will come to be an assigned social heritage area.
The Historical and Layout Testimonial Payment (HDRC) on Wednesday mid-day enacted support of developing the Satisfaction Cultural Heritage Area which covers a collection of roads primarily within the Tobin Hillside area north of midtown San Antonio.
The area would certainly consist of North Key Opportunity, in between East Elmira Road to East Mistletoe Opportunity, and the bordering area bounded by West Grayson and North St. Mary’s roads to the eastern and San Pedro Opportunity to the west.
The location’s likewise referred to as the Key Road Strip or Gay Strip. Added organization collections and culturally purposeful websites exist beyond those basic borders.
June is Satisfaction Month, a time when the country acknowledges the LGBTQ+ area and their payments. Satisfaction Month celebrates the 1969 Stonewall Uprising, a collection of demonstrations viewed as a driver for the modern-day LGBTQ+ civil liberties activity.
The Satisfaction Social Heritage Area was recommended as a method to acknowledge the LGTBQ+ area’s payments in San Antonio, mentioned city records.
The city’s Workplace of Historic Conservation personnel has actually been constructing a situation for the Satisfaction area given that the Satisfaction Larger Than Texas Event in 2014.
Staff likewise dealt with Melissa Gohlke, assistant archivist with the UTSA Libraries and Museums and a writer of a number of publications on the background and websites pertinent to the society within the area.

In enhancement to imaginative expressions in vogue, songs, art and advocacy, lots of structures in the area have actually organized several LGBTQ+- relevant companies and organizations throughout the years, according to Gohlke. Given that 2004, the location has actually organized the yearly Satisfaction ceremony and this year it’s arranged for June 28.
The city’s social heritage area classification was developed in 2005 to recognize and acknowledge assigned passages for their heritage and the social tales informed there.
A social heritage area is a location with a collection of substantial and abstract sources that add to the area’s local color and social identification.
The heritage title is presented by HDRC upon referral from OHP personnel.
The 4th and latest location in San Antonio assigned under the program is the Silk Roadway Cultural Heritage Area, that includes Wurzbach Roadway, in between Fredericksburg Roadway and Northwest Armed Force Freeway. The area is home to a thick populace of resettled evacuees from the Center East and South Asia, the Facility for Evacuee Providers and the not-for-profit, Culturingua.
